What is Arm’s New?
Arm’s New is a term that refers to the latest development in computing technology by the British multinational semiconductor and software design company, Arm Holdings. Essentially, it is a new type of processor that they have created, called the Armv9 architecture.
This new processor boasts several groundbreaking features such as improved security, better machine learning capabilities, and enhanced performance. It also aims to reduce energy consumption while increasing overall efficiency.
Arm claims that this innovation will be instrumental in supporting emerging technologies like 5G networks and artificial intelligence (AI) applications. Modern Social Media Management: Building Effective Workflows
A few years ago, many brands posted when someone on the team had time or a sudden idea. That style can work for a short phase, but it does not scale when channels grow, teams expand, and leaders expect clear numbers.
Modern social media management feels closer to a quiet production line: ideas move into drafts, drafts move into a social media posting calendar and that calendar lives inside a shared system.
A good social media management tool sits in the middle of this line. It keeps posts, assets, approvals, and dates in one place. Team members check the same dashboard instead of digging through email chains. Small details like saved templates, tag libraries, and link tracking look simple, but they save time across a month.
The goal is not noise. The goal is a repeatable flow where every post has a reason, a place, and a result that someone can track.

Building a Social Media Posting Calendar That People Can Follow
A social media team often starts with a social media planning calendar on a shared sheet or inside a platform. The calendar turns loose ideas into a clear list of posts by day, channel, and format. It also forces choices: which content types stay weekly, which campaigns deserve more space, and where ad flights fit in.
A strong social media posting calendar usually includes:
- Content pillars, such as education, proof, culture, and offers
- Post slots for each pillar across the week
- Fields for copy, media, links, and target audience
- Notes for platform tweaks, such as hook lines or length
Once the structure feels steady, the team connects it to social media scheduling tools. These tools publish to different channels on set times without manual pushes. For growing brands, that small shift removes late night posting and lets people focus on better ideas, better replies, and better reporting.
Core Tools Behind Modern Social Teams
Even small teams now work with a stack of software, not a single platform. The table below gives a quick snapshot of how different pieces fit together.
Key Social Media Manager Tools (Tabular View)
| Tool Type | Main Use | Why Teams Rely On It |
| Social media management tool | Central hub for posts, assets, comments, and approvals | Keeps work visible and reduces missed tasks |
| Social media scheduling tools | Queue and publish posts across channels | Protects calendars and supports planned campaigns |
| Social media analytics tool | Track reach, clicks, saves, and conversions | Links daily posting to real business numbers |
| Social media reporting dashboards | Turn metrics into simple weekly or monthly summaries | Make results clear for managers and founders |
| Social media listening platforms | Monitor brand mentions, topics, and keywords | Show what audiences say outside brand channels |
| Social media engagement tools | Manage replies, DMs, and comment threads in one inbox | Shorten response time and keep tone consistent |
| Employee advocacy tools | Share pre-approved posts with staff for reshares | Expand organic reach through staff networks |
| Employee advocacy software | Add rules, tracking, and rewards to advocacy programs | Show which staff efforts drive clicks or leads |
In many teams, the social media manager tool combine several rows from this table, which cuts down logins and training. Still, leaders often mix one central tool with a few focused platforms for deep listening or advanced ad work.
Analytics, Reporting, and Real Decisions
Modern teams look at numbers often, but not all numbers carry the same weight. A social media analytics tool should act like a simple control panel. It shows which posts held attention, which topics bring saves or shares, and which channels support core goals such as sign-ups or store visits.
Good analytics setups connect:
- Post-level data (reach, clicks, saves, replies)
- Campaign data (UTM links, landing page performance)
- Channel trends over time (growth, drop, or flat lines)
From there, Social media reporting turns raw data into short stories for leaders. A manager might send a monthly report with three parts: what worked, what failed to move any needle, and what the team will try next. That report might live inside the social media analytics tool or inside a slide deck, but the heart stays the same: numbers linked to clear choices.
The strongest teams use reporting to say “no” as well. When a format drains hours and shows weak results month after month, reports give the proof needed to shift effort toward better work.
Listening, Engagement, and Community Signals
Posting without listening feels flat. Modern social teams use social media listening platforms to track brand mentions, product names, and key phrases across open channels. This listening shows how people talk when the brand is not in the room. It also surfaces small issues early: shipping delays, product bugs, or gaps in support.
At the same time, social media engagement tools give one shared inbox for comments and messages across channels. Instead of jumping between apps, the team sees a single queue. They can tag tricky threads, assign them to support or sales, and track response time.
These two layers together, listening and engagement, keep the brand closer to real users. Content ideas often rise from this space. A repeated question might become a post series. A confused group might lead to a clearer landing page or a short guide.
Social Ads and Employee Voices Working Together
Organic reach still matters, but modern social media management also leans on smart paid support. Social media ad platforms let teams reach new segments, retarget visitors, and test offers without huge budgets. Inside these systems, social media ad management covers tasks like:
- Building audiences from site visitors or past buyers
- Setting budgets and bid rules
- Testing creative versions against each other
- Watching key numbers such as cost per lead or sale
The most advanced setups blend organic posting, paid campaigns, and staff voices. Employee advocacy tools and employee advocacy software give team members ready-made content they can share on their own profiles. Staff remain free to adapt tone a bit, but they start from a safe, approved base.
This approach feels human in the feed. Instead of only brand pages speaking, real people inside the company share launches, wins, and everyday work. With tracking inside the software, leaders can see which shares lead to visits, sign-ups, or new leads.

What Is Roadrunner Email?
Roadrunner was once an email service provided by Roadrunner, which is now managed through Spectrum following the company merger. Roadrunner email addresses (like yourname@roadrunner.com) can now be accessed via the Spectrum Webmail platform.
You can log in and manage your emails through the Spectrum webmail login page or via email clients such as Outlook, Thunderbird, or Apple Mail.
Common Reasons You Can’t Access Your Roadrunner Email
Before starting the recovery process, it’s helpful to understand why your Roadrunner email account isn’t working. Common causes include:
- Incorrect password or username: Simple typos or forgotten passwords are often the main reason users can’t sign in.
- Hacked or compromised account: If you notice suspicious activity or can’t log in with the correct password, your account may have been hacked.
- Browser or cache issues: Outdated browsers or stored cookies can sometimes interfere with login.
- Account inactivity: Long-term inactivity might result in account suspension or deactivation.
- Server problems: Spectrum mail servers occasionally experience temporary outages.
If any of these sound familiar, don’t worry—you can recover your Roadrunner email account using the methods below.
Step-by-Step Guide to Recover Your Roadrunner Email Account
Step 1: Go to the Official Spectrum Login Page
Since Roadrunner is now managed by Spectrum, start by visiting the official Spectrum Webmail login page: https://www.spectrum.net/login
Click on Sign In and enter your Roadrunner email address and password.
Step 2: Use the “Forgot Password” Option
If you’ve forgotten your password or your login credentials aren’t working:
- Click on Forgot Password? below the login fields.
- Enter your Roadrunner email address and follow the on-screen instructions to reset your password.
You’ll typically be asked to verify your identity using one of these methods:
- Recovery email address
- Security questions
- Verification code sent to your registered phone number
If you no longer have access to your recovery email or phone, don’t panic—you can still recover your account by contacting Roadrunner support for manual verification.

Step 4: Recover a Hacked or Compromised Roadrunner Account
If you suspect your account has been hacked, take these steps immediately:
- Reset your password right away.
- Review and update your security questions and recovery email.
- Check for unauthorized activity—inspect your sent folder, trash, and email filters.
- Remove any suspicious forwarding addresses or filters.
- Enable two-step verification for added protection.
If you cannot access your account or believe someone changed your recovery details, contact Roadrunner support for assistance.
Recovering Roadrunner Email on Mobile Devices
If you’ve lost access on your phone or tablet:
- Open your mail app’s Account Settings.
- Remove your Roadrunner account if it’s listed.
- Re-add the account using your updated password and correct IMAP/SMTP settings.
- Restart your device and open your inbox to confirm synchronization.

A Brief History of Java Frameworks
Java was first introduced in 1991 by James Gosling and a team of engineers at Sun Microsystems. Initially, it was named Oak, inspired by an oak tree located outside Gosling’s office.
At the time, the primary focus of Oak was on consumer electronic products, such as smart televisions and set-top boxes. However, due to trademark conflicts with Oak Technologies, the name was later changed to Java.
With the introduction of the World Wide Web (WWW), Java shifted its focus towards interactive web content. Sun Microsystems developed a prototype web browser called Web Runner, which was later renamed HotJava.
This browser allowed Java applets to run directly on web pages, setting the stage for Java’s widespread adoption in web development. In 1995, Java was officially released to the public, marking the beginning of its journey as a dominant programming language.
Over the years, Java has evolved continuously, receiving multiple updates and security patches. Its most recent stable release, Java SE 24, ensures developers have access to the latest features, performance improvements, and security enhancements.
Today, Java is maintained by Oracle Corporation, which continues to support and advance the language for modern development needs. Its reliability, scalability, and cross-platform capabilities have made it a staple for web development projects across industries.

Popular Java Frameworks for Web Development
Java offers a diverse range of frameworks catering to different development needs. Below are some of the most widely used frameworks:
Full-Stack Frameworks
- Spring Framework: One of the most popular Java frameworks, Spring is widely used for building large-scale, enterprise-grade applications. It excels in managing transactions, security, and data integration, making it a preferred choice for sectors like banking, e-commerce, and government services.
- Spring Boot: A derivative of the Spring framework, Spring Boot simplifies the development of microservices and cloud-based applications. Its minimal configuration requirements and built-in features make it ideal for companies aiming for rapid deployment and efficient backend services.
Microservice Frameworks
- Quarkus: Designed specifically for cloud-native applications, Quarkus enables developers to build lightweight, high-performance microservices that consume minimal memory. It is particularly suited for scalable cloud deployments.
- Dropwizard: Focused on building RESTful APIs and efficient web services, Dropwizard is widely used in fintech and API-centric companies. Its simplicity and performance make it a go-to framework for developers working on service-oriented architectures.
Emerging Frameworks
- Javalin: A lightweight, modern framework, Javalin is ideal for developing RESTful APIs and microservices with minimal configuration. Its simplicity and flexibility have made it increasingly popular among developers seeking rapid development cycles.
- Helidon: Helidon is another modern framework designed for cloud-native applications. It provides developers with tools to build scalable and efficient web applications while ensuring seamless integration with cloud platforms.
Web Application Frameworks
- Apache Struts: Struts is a robust web application framework that streamlines the process of handling HTTP requests, data integration, and server-side management. Though traditionally used in monolithic systems, it remains relevant for specific enterprise projects.
- Vaadin: Vaadin is a versatile framework for building modern web applications with Java. It supports both front-end and back-end development, making it particularly useful for creating dashboards, internal tools, and complex web interfaces.
